YP02 OTS is a 2002 Suzuki Ignis in Black with a 1,328c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 52.4%.

Across all 2002 Suzuki Ignis models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.6% with a typical mileage of 60,344 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Suzuki Ignis f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 14,088 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YP02 OTS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Suzuki Ignis typ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 24 years old, this Suzuki Ignis is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
